What is a CO2 Diffuser?

A CO2 diffuser is a device that is designed to release CO2 into the aquarium water, mimicking the natural process of photosynthesis that occurs in plants. CO2 is essential for plant growth and development, and a CO2 diffuser helps to maintain optimal levels of CO2 in the water, promoting healthy plant growth and preventing algae blooms.

CO2 diffusers work by releasing CO2 gas into the water, which is then absorbed by the plants. The CO2 is typically released from a CO2 cartridge or cylinder, which is connected to a diffuser device. The diffuser device disperses the CO2 gas into the water, creating a uniform and stable CO2 level throughout the aquarium.

Q: What is the ideal CO2 level for my aquarium?

A: The ideal CO2 level for your aquarium will depend on the type of plants you are growing and the size of your aquarium. As a general rule, a CO2 level of 10-30 ppm is considered optimal for most aquariums.

Q: How often should I replace my CO2 diffuser cartridge?

A: The frequency of replacing your CO2 diffuser cartridge will depend on the type of cartridge you are using and the size of your aquarium. As a general rule, you should replace your cartridge every 1-3 months, or as recommended by the manufacturer.
